Lawrence Named Black Book Director of Marketing
Eric G. Lawrence, formerly managing editor, Black Book CPI Collectible Vehicle Value Guide (CPI), has been appointed to the newly created position of director of marketing, National Auto Research (NAR).

NAR, a unit of Hearst Business Media, is best known as the publisher of the Black Book family of vehicle appraisal guides. Robert Burnett, NAR president, and Tom Cross, NAR senior vice president, made the joint announcement. Lawrence will continue in his current role as editor of the CPI Value Guide.
Lawrence joined CPI Collectible Vehicle Value Guide in 1988 as an assistant editor and was named publisher/managing editor in 1992. Under his guidance CPI expanded its coverage of later-model collectible vehicles and developed separate appraisal guides for motorcycles, personal watercraft, and snowmobiles. CPI offers electronic data solutions in both disk and Internet formats and provides data for custom applications and historical value analysis.
Lawrence is a graduate of the Johns Hopkins University and received a masters degree from the University of Maryland.
